Bug Description

Binary package hint: ubiquity

I run ubiquity and come to the step titled "Allocate drive space". I select "Specify partitions manually (advanced)", but the "next" button reads "Install Now", which isn't really correct in my opinion. It should read something like "Proceed" or... maybe "next" which might be more common.

Anyway, the wording I'll to someone else. But it shouldn't be "Install Now". :)

I am installing from the official ubuntu-10.10-beta-desktop-i386 CD, downloaded 2010-09-01.
